Armstrong International C5534 Air Vent
The Armstrong International C5534 Air Vent is a high-performance Series 1AVC See-Thru Air Vent engineered for the continuous removal of air and non-condensable gases from hot water systems and specialized steam applications. Featuring a 1/2" NPT connection and a 1/8" orifice, this industrial air vent utilizes a transparent polysulfone body, allowing for immediate visual inspection of operation without system downtime. Designed to withstand a maximum operating pressure of 150 PSI, the C5534 ensures your HVACR system maintains peak thermal efficiency by preventing air-related corrosion and heat transfer resistance. The assembly integrates a stainless steel float and lever mechanism with a zinc-plated steel retainer ring for enhanced chemical resistance. Whether used in hydronic heating or industrial liquid lines, this automatic air vent provides a durable solution for maintaining a gas-free environment in critical piping networks.

Common Questions About Air Vents
How do I know if my air vent is malfunctioning?
If the system becomes noisy or you notice a decrease in heating efficiency, check the transparent body of the Armstrong C5534. If the float is stuck or fluid is leaking from the vent orifice, the unit may require cleaning or replacement.
Can this vent be used in high-temperature water applications?
Yes, the Series 1AVC is specifically designed for hot water systems. The polysulfone and stainless steel construction are selected for their ability to handle elevated temperatures and pressures up to 150 PSI.
Where should the Armstrong C5534 be installed in a piping system?
